  The catch — co-equal billing, always

The sand core settles. After 6-12 months of regular work the bottom third goes hard, and the warranty is 1 year against the Outslayer's 10. Plan on replacing it in 2-3 years if you train more than casually.

Trap 01

The 4x mounting rule

A hanging bag swings, so the mount carries a dynamic load of roughly 4x the bag weight — a 100 lb bag needs hardware and a joist rated for 400+ lbs. Buying the bag before checking the ceiling is the expensive mistake in this category.

Trap 02

Sand settles, fabric doesn't

Sand-cored bags compact and develop a hard bottom third after 6-12 months of regular use. Hand-filled fabric holds its density for years — which is most of the gap between a $125 bag and a $225 one.

Trap 03

Suction cups need a bare floor

A freestanding base has to be loaded with 150-300 lbs of sand or water, and its suction cups only grip tile, hardwood or concrete. On carpet, rubber mats or an uneven floor the whole thing slides or tips under hard shots.
